Progress of Cement-based Neutron Shielding Materials in Nuclear Protecting
-
摘要: 不同能量的中子有不同的工程屏蔽方法,水泥基中子屏蔽材料具有重要应用价值。本文首先从中子防护的角度简要介绍了中子屏蔽原理,其次从快中子减速、慢中子吸收两个方面总结概括了水泥基中子屏蔽材料的研究现状,分析了水泥基中子屏蔽材料存在的不足:功能单一、耐久性、施工性及环境友好等问题,并指出了下一步研究方向:提高核防护水泥混凝土综合防护性能,设计新材料结构,提高施工性能,建立耐久性评价体系。Abstract: Neutrons in different energies have different shielding methods,the application of cement-based materials for neutron shielding is very important.In this paper,base of the neutron shielding,the shielding theory of neutron is introduced,the recent developments of cement-based materials for neutron shielding are reviewed,several basic problems in the research are analyzed,a developing trend of the neutron shielding cement-based materials are brought forward as:increasing the shielding properties of concrete,designing the new materials and structures,improving construction performances,establishing evaluation systems for durability.
